It is time to give back to earth this Christmas

The change begins with you. Here are some easy ways to introduce friends, family and even colleagues to bio-degradable products.

Now more than ever Mother Earth needs our support.

Many Christmas gifts eventually get thrown away, but where is ‘away’?

Something as simple as a toothbrush is made of plastic and either ends up in a landfill site somewhere or in the ocean.

They do not biodegrade and add to the ever increasing plastic pollution epidemic. How can you help to make a change?

Most people are not aware of the fact that there are alternatives.

There are now bamboo toothbrushes in funky colours for kids.

Buy a bio-friendly, bio-degradable gift for Christmas. This way the person is aware of it and can even try it out.

These brushes not only look beautiful, but will brighten up your smile, and help save the environment.

Each time you use a bamboo toothbrush you are helping to reduce the amount of plastic in the environment.

The handles are 100% biodegradable and when your brush is ready to be replaced, it can be added to your garden or compost.

Nowadays there are bamboo straws, cups, plates and even cutting boards.

Remember, the change begins with you.
